diff --git a/amps/ags/pom.xml b/amps/ags/pom.xml index fcbe821a7a..7d33d7d283 100644 --- a/amps/ags/pom.xml +++ b/amps/ags/pom.xml @@ -16,256 +16,18 @@ - 1.9.1 - 3.8.0 - 3.0.0-M2 - 3.1.0 - UTF-8 UTF-8 true false - - ${project.build.directory}/${project.build.finalName}-war - src/main/amp - ../${project.build.finalName} - true - ** - src/main/properties/local - ** - src/test/properties/local - - - - jakarta.jws - jakarta.jws-api - provided - - - - ${project.artifactId}-${project.version} - - - maven-enforcer-plugin - - - enforce-java - - enforce - - - - - [${java.version},) - - - - - - - - org.apache.maven.plugins - maven-compiler-plugin - - - org.codehaus.mojo - build-helper-maven-plugin - - - regex-properties - - regex-properties - - - - - ags.module.repo.version.min - ${amp.min.version} - (\d+)\.(\d+).* - $1.$2 - false - - - - - - add-test-source - - add-test-source - - - - src/unit-test/java - - - - - - - maven-surefire-plugin - - - **/*UnitTest.java - - - - - maven-source-plugin - 3.0.1 - - - attach-sources - - jar - - - - - - maven-javadoc-plugin - - none - - - - attach-javadocs - - none - - - jar - - - - - - maven-clean-plugin - 3.1.0 - - - default-clean - clean - - clean - - - - - - maven-install-plugin - - - default-install - install - - install - - - - - - maven-deploy-plugin - 2.7 - - - default-deploy - deploy - - deploy - - - - - - maven-site-plugin - 3.7.1 - - - default-site - site - - site - - - - default-deploy - site-deploy - - deploy - - - - - - - - org.apache.maven.archetype - archetype-packaging - 2.2 - - - org.apache.maven.wagon - wagon-webdav-jackrabbit - 2.2 - - - - - src/main/resources - ${app.filtering.enabled} - - - ${app.amp.folder} - ${app.amp.output.folder} - ${app.filtering.enabled} - - - - - src/test/resources - ${app.filtering.enabled} - - - - maven-compiler-plugin - ${maven.compiler.version} - - ${maven.compiler.source} - ${maven.compiler.target} - - - - default-testCompile - process-test-sources - - testCompile - - - ${java.version} - ${java.version} - - - - - - maven-enforcer-plugin - ${maven.enforcer.plugin} - - - org.codehaus.mojo - properties-maven-plugin - 1.0-alpha-2 - - - maven-failsafe-plugin - 3.0.0-M5 + maven-surefire-plugin --illegal-access=permit @@ -273,35 +35,11 @@ - maven-antrun-plugin - 1.8 - - - org.codehaus.mojo - build-helper-maven-plugin - ${maven.buildhelper.version} - - - org.codehaus.mojo - sql-maven-plugin - 1.5 - - - - - maven-release-plugin - 2.5.3 + maven-failsafe-plugin - V@{project.version} - - - - - - maven-javadoc-plugin - - none - ${java.version} + + --illegal-access=permit + @@ -310,31 +48,30 @@ license-maven-plugin 1.16 - - ${license.verbose} + ${license.verbose} false false - + Alfresco Software Limited ${project.parent.parent.basedir}/license/description.ftl true true - + file:${project.parent.parent.basedir}/license - - ${license.update.dryrun} + + ${license.update.dryrun} true true - + src - + **/package-info.java **/*.properties @@ -356,16 +93,9 @@ + maven-resources-plugin - ${maven.resources.version} - - - org.apache.maven.shared - maven-filtering - ${dependency.maven-filtering.version} - - UTF-8 @@ -398,82 +128,6 @@ - - maven-war-plugin - - - - org.apache.commons - commons-compress - ${dependency.apache-compress.version} - - - org.alfresco.maven.plugin - alfresco-maven-plugin - ${alfresco.maven-plugin.version} - - - - false - - - true - - - - - - maven-clean-plugin - 3.1.0 - - - maven-dependency-plugin - 3.1.1 - - - maven-archetype-plugin - 2.2 - - ${skipTests} - - - - com.google.code.maven-replacer-plugin - replacer - 1.5.3 - - - org.apache.tomcat.maven - tomcat7-maven-plugin - 2.2 - - true - - - - net.alchim31.maven - yuicompressor-maven-plugin - 1.5.1 - - - compress-js - process-resources - - compress - - - - **/webscripts/** - **/site-webscripts/** - **/*.lib.js - **/*.css - - src/main/resources/META-INF - false - - - - @@ -486,117 +140,4 @@ - - - - - publicapi - - 1.6.1 - - - - - com.docflex - docflex-alfresco-license - 1.0 - license - - - - - - - maven-dependency-plugin - 3.1.1 - - - - default-cli - generate-sources - - unpack - - - - - com.docflex - docflex-javadoc - ${docflex.version} - zip - - - ${project.build.directory} - - - - - - - maven-javadoc-plugin - - com.docflex.javadoc.Doclet - ${project.build.directory}/docflex-javadoc-${docflex.version}/lib/docflex-javadoc.jar - none - - - -license ${settings.localRepository}/com/docflex/docflex-alfresco-license/1.0/docflex-alfresco-license-1.0.license - -template ${project.build.directory}/docflex-javadoc-${docflex.version}/templates/JavadocPro/FramedDoc.tpl - -nodialog - -launchviewer=false - -p:filter.byAnns.include.classes=org.alfresco.api.AlfrescoPublicApi - -p:docTitle "${project.name} ${project.version} Public API" - -p:windowTitle "${project.name} ${project.version} Public API" - - - - - - - - - - - enable-test-properties-filtering - - - - src/test/properties - - - - - - org.codehaus.mojo - build-helper-maven-plugin - ${maven.buildhelper.version} - - - add-env-test-properties - generate-resources - - add-test-resource - - - - - ${app.properties.test.folder} - - ${app.properties.test.include} - - ${app.filtering.enabled} - - - - - - - - - - diff --git a/amps/ags/rm-community/rm-community-repo/config/alfresco/module/org_alfresco_module_rm/module.properties b/amps/ags/rm-community/rm-community-repo/config/alfresco/module/org_alfresco_module_rm/module.properties index c0a84d9526..534617b390 100644 --- a/amps/ags/rm-community/rm-community-repo/config/alfresco/module/org_alfresco_module_rm/module.properties +++ b/amps/ags/rm-community/rm-community-repo/config/alfresco/module/org_alfresco_module_rm/module.properties @@ -7,4 +7,4 @@ module.aliases=org_alfresco_module_dod5015 module.title=AGS Repo module.description=Alfresco Governance Services Repository Extension module.version=${project.version} -module.repo.version.min=${ags.module.repo.version.min} +module.repo.version.min=${amp.min.version} diff --git a/amps/ags/rm-community/rm-community-repo/pom.xml b/amps/ags/rm-community/rm-community-repo/pom.xml index 7c235dc51f..81500d9811 100644 --- a/amps/ags/rm-community/rm-community-repo/pom.xml +++ b/amps/ags/rm-community/rm-community-repo/pom.xml @@ -12,6 +12,8 @@ + ${project.build.directory}/${project.build.finalName}-war + alfresco/alfresco-governance-repository-community @@ -144,10 +146,11 @@ source/java test/java + config - ${app.filtering.enabled} + true @@ -157,6 +160,10 @@ test/resources + + src/test/properties/local + true + @@ -166,6 +173,7 @@ add-source + generate-sources add-source @@ -177,6 +185,7 @@ add-test-source + generate-test-sources add-test-source @@ -188,6 +197,7 @@ + maven-antrun-plugin @@ -207,28 +217,12 @@ - - org.codehaus.mojo - properties-maven-plugin - - - initialize - - read-project-properties - - - - ${basedir}/src/main/resources/local.properties - - true - - - - org.apache.maven.plugins maven-surefire-plugin + true + alphabetical **/AllUnitTestSuite.class @@ -263,13 +257,14 @@ + org.apache.maven.plugins maven-dependency-plugin - fetch-share-services-amp - process-test-resources + fetch-artefacts-for-docker-build + prepare-package copy @@ -292,32 +287,14 @@ ${project.build.directory} - - unpack-alfresco - prepare-package - - unpack - - - ${app.amp.client.war.folder} - - - org.alfresco - content-services-community - war - ${project.version} - - - - + org.alfresco.maven.plugin alfresco-maven-plugin - attach-alfresco-governance-services-jar amp @@ -327,27 +304,9 @@ true - - amps-to-war-overlay - package - - install - - - - install-share-services-amp - - install - - prepare-package - - true - ${project.build.directory}/alfresco-share-services-${project.version}.amp - ${app.amp.client.war.folder} - - + org.apache.maven.plugins maven-jar-plugin @@ -364,6 +323,7 @@ + org.codehaus.mojo license-maven-plugin @@ -395,6 +355,7 @@ org.gjt.mm.mysql.Driver + use-postgres @@ -552,8 +513,8 @@ - build-docker-images + diff --git a/amps/ags/rm-community/rm-community-repo/tomcat/context.xml b/amps/ags/rm-community/rm-community-repo/tomcat/context.xml deleted file mode 100644 index 3a6aef298e..0000000000 --- a/amps/ags/rm-community/rm-community-repo/tomcat/context.xml +++ /dev/null @@ -1,31 +0,0 @@ - - - - - - - - - - - - - - - diff --git a/amps/ags/rm-community/rm-community-rest-api-explorer/pom.xml b/amps/ags/rm-community/rm-community-rest-api-explorer/pom.xml index 0c2267d7e5..d1c6b53b9b 100644 --- a/amps/ags/rm-community/rm-community-rest-api-explorer/pom.xml +++ b/amps/ags/rm-community/rm-community-rest-api-explorer/pom.xml @@ -49,6 +49,7 @@ + true /api-explorer 8085 diff --git a/pom.xml b/pom.xml index 1a1b63144a..d8ef7e5600 100644 --- a/pom.xml +++ b/pom.xml @@ -875,13 +875,10 @@ maven-surefire-plugin 2.22.2 - - true - alphabetical - - --illegal-access=permit - - + + + maven-failsafe-plugin + 2.22.2 maven-jar-plugin